A barn silo, excluding the top, is a cylinder. The silo is 7 m in
Elenna [48]

The volume of the silo is 461.81 m³

Step-by-step explanation:

A barn silo, excluding the top, is a cylinder

  • The silo is 7 m in  diameter
  • Its height is 12 m

We need to find the volume of the silo

∵ The silo is shaped a cylinder

∵ The volume of a cylinder = base area × height

∵ The base is shaped a circle

∵ Area a circle = π r², where r is the radius of the circle

∴ The volume of the silo = π r² × h

∵ The diameter of the silo = 7 m

∵ The radius of a circle is half the diameter

∴ The radius of the silo = \frac{1}{2} × 7 = 3.5 m

∵ The height of the silo = 12 m

- Substitute the values of r and h in the rule of volume

∴ The volume of the silo = π (3.5)² × 12

∴ The volume of the silo = 147 π = 461.81 m³

The volume of the silo is 461.81 m³

Give an example of a 2x2 matrix without any real eigenvalues:___________
9966 [12]

Answer:

Step-by-step explanation:

An eigenvalue of n × n is a function of a scalar \lambda  considering that there is a solution (i.e. nontrivial) to an eigenvector x of Ax =  

Suppose the matrix A = \left[\begin{array}{cc}-1&-1\\2&1\\ \end{array}\right]

Thus, the equation of the determinant (A - \lambda1) = 0

This implies that:

\left[\begin{array}{cc}-1-\lambda &-1\\2&1- \lambda\\ \end{array}\right] =0

-(1 - \lambda^2 ) + 2 = 0

-1 + \lambda ^2 + 2= 0

\lambda^2 +1 =0

Hence, the eigenvalues of the equation are \mathtt{\lambda = i , -i}

Also, the eigenvalues can be said to be complex numbers.

Nate ordered several t-shirts for $7.90 each and paid $2 for shipping. If Nate spent a total of $160, how many t-shirts did he o
KatRina [158]

Answer:

20 Tshirts

Step-by-step explanation:

Tshirts = $7.90 each

Shipping = $2

Total amount = $160

Amount of tshirts bought = y

7.90y + 2 = 160

7.90y = 160 -2

7.90y = 158

Divide both sides by 7.9

y = 158÷7.9

y = 20
